There are a lot of good places for chocolate and churros in Barcelona which is sort of the equivalent of getting a Guinness in Dublin. I decided to opt for this one which is very popular and located in the Gothic quarter. If you can’t get in don’t panic there are many other fine establishments nearby with very good reputations like Granja La Palleresa. Granja which means farm and these were places that were originally licensed to sell milk products and the name is generally indicative that these are older establishments. Anyway this one is very good and very busy. You can’t go wrong. Excellent chocolate and churros
